Is Regency Place Safe?
Yes — this neighborhood is extremely safe. Regency Place in Boca Raton, FL has a safety grade of A+. The overall crime index is 9, which is 91% below the national average of 100.
Compared to the Boca Raton average (crime index 73), Regency Place is 64% lower in overall crime. This neighborhood is significantly safer than Boca Raton as a whole, making it an attractive option for safety-conscious residents.
Looking at specific crime types, robbery is the most elevated concern (index: 187, 87% above average), while assault is the lowest risk (index: 9).
